Tasks
- Perform light housekeeping and cleaning duties
- Bathe, dress and feed infants and children
- Instruct children in personal hygiene and social development
- Keep records of daily activities and health information regarding children
- Maintain a safe and healthy environment in the home
- Organize, activities such as games and outings for children
- Prepare and serve nutritious meals
- Prepare infants and children for rest periods
- Supervise and care for children
- Tend to emotional well-being of children
- Help children with homework
- Assist clients/guests with special needs
